The phrase "all firm" is not correct and does not convey a clear meaning in written English.
It may be intended to express a sense of certainty or decisiveness, but it lacks context to be effectively used.
Example: "The decision was all firm, and there was no room for negotiation."
Alternatives: "completely certain" or "entirely resolute."
